Sign of strength

THERE is a momentum growing in our campaign for a referendum to allow Birmingham's voters to decide if they want an elected mayor.

Names came in their thousands again when an action day was held last month and even more are expected to be added to the petition on a second day of action on Saturday, November 10.

There is a growing realisation that the ordinary men and women of this city have every right to decide how it is governed.
